Transaction 63e89690d6c617d307a60e5a553ccd9c40ba90fa53163bbdb52561f11a407b99
1 Input
1 Output
-
63e89690d6c617d307a60e5a553ccd9c40ba90fa53163bbdb52561f11a407b99:0
- value
- 99497
- script pubkey
- OP_0 OP_PUSHBYTES_32 c60cd791b90d999a8531fc64b517c75b261dd06789c0a09d9112d84eacb807fa
- address
- bc1qccxd0ydepkve4pf3l3jt2978tvnpm5r838q2p8v3ztvyat9cqlaq2xn3qq